Ah yes, I remember now, many requests to know what letterboxing is. Letterboxing is like geocaching in the sense that you are looking for a container and a logbook. In geocaching you use a GPS to guide you,  when in letterboxing you use clues. In a geocache you find a container with a log to sign and you may find items you can trade for. In a letterbox there is a logbook and a stamp. The stamp is not to keep or trade. It stays with the box. You use the stamp to stamp into your own personal logbook to show you were there and found it. You also carry your own personal signature stamp. That sig stamp is to log into the letterbox's logbook to sign in. Mine is that Mickey Mouse. Did I explain that well enough? There are technicalities in both hobbies, but that is the gist of it.

I am also a geocacher and have several signature items that I put into caches that people collect. One of the popular sig items that people have and collect are Wooden Nickels. Most geocachers purchase them and have standard pictures or text put on. Nothing wrong with that, but I like mine to be unique and, well, me...oh yeah, and cost effective. Thankfully my logo for geocaching is also that particular Mickey I use  for letterboxing, so I use my sig stamp and then I carved a new stamp, "AlishaMisha 2013" just for these nickels. I made about 26 of these this time around, because I ran out of wood blanks and I need to pick up another black ink pad.

The Lotion Bars are equal parts (by weight) of Beeswax, Coco Butter, and Sweet Almond Oil.
